Contributing

Thank you very much for considering to contribute to this repository. 🎉

This learning resource is built on others work and serves as a collaborative project. We welcome all your suggestions and contributions. You can report errors, typos, ideas for expanding this material or new content.

This repository is available under CC-BY 4.0 License, so you are welcome to use, reuse, remix, share and build upon the existing materials.

Whatever is your background, there is a way to contribute on this GitHub repository. We have a Code of Conduct that applies to all the activities including discussions on this repository.

📚 I'm only reading this document and don't want to spend a lot of time to contributing!

Great! Keep reading. If you come across any mistake, please flag them by commenting under this issue.

⏳ I've got 5 minutes to raise an issue on the repository

  • Raise mistakes, error or missing information on this repository by opening a Pull Request

⭐ Contribute new content

  • Open an issue describing your intended contribution. If you open an issue earlyon, others can give feedback, address concerns and add any missing information requested by you.
  • Send a pull request with the proposed contributions. A pull request doesn’t have to represent finished work. You can mark it as a “WIP” (Work in Progress) in the subject line and add more commits later.
